There are very few black fighter pilots to this day. The big question for devoted aviation lovers will be, will they enjoy a typically reverent and often white-washed flying movie now overlaid with a more reality-based depiction of deep social inequality in America? “Devotion” peels back an inconvenient truth in the military and Hollywood. The movie banner on the official website of Devotion. Truth really is stranger, and in this case, better than fiction. The true story behind “Devotion” combined with the deeply interwoven themes of racial conflict in America and combat in the Korean War give this film multiple layers and an intrinsic significance that no Hollywood scriptwriter could fabricate. It earns a rightful place alongside classics like the 1969 epic “The Battle of Britain” and the 1954 “Bridges at Toko Ri”. “Devotion” is one of the finest aviation films ever made.
